Nitrogen Generator Systems for Pressure Testing Applications
Nitrogen nitrogen production devices are rapidly gaining a viable option for pneumatic testing applications in multiple industries. Utilizing in-place nitrogen generation avoids the drawbacks and costs associated with high-pressure nitrogen tank transportation. These units usually incorporate pressure swing adsorption (PSA) method to produce high-purity nitrogen, ensuring reliable and available nitrogen supply for vital pressure testing procedures.
